Heat Stabilized PA is a subcategory of Polyamide. The additative is added during the manufacturing process. Its elastic modulus ranges from 485 to 550 MPa. Its flexural modulus ranges from 420 to 440 MPa. Its tensile strength ranges from 12000 to 13500 MPa at break. Its flexural strength ranges from 15000 to 16000 MPa. Its compressive strength ranges from 16000 to 18000 MPa. Its Izod Impact strength ranges from 0.7 to 0.9 J/cm. Its elongation at break ranges from 20 to 30 %. Its hardness ranges from 110 to 115 . Its specific gravity ranges from 1.15 to 1.17. Its melting temperature ranges from 227 to 238 °C.
Polyamide, also known as PA, is a thermoplastic polycondensate. Common trade names are Ultramid and Zytel. nylon (PA 6), cast It has high lubricity and moderate strength. It is tough, inexpensive, but has poor dimensional stability due to water absorption (hygroscopic nature). PA is commonly used to make high-lubricity parts such as bearings, blow moldings molds, and clothing fabrics.
